American Lindy Hop Championships

Dated:11/02/07

After winning Cat?s Corner last summer, Stan and I qualified for the American Lindy Hop Championships in Connecticut. We took 6th place there last weekend in the American Showcase Division but made a killing in the Pro/Am division. We were lucky enough to dance with Ben and Sheri Yau from California. Stan took second place dancing with Sheri to ?Gang Busters? by Cats & The Fiddle and I took 1st with Ben ripping it up to Sidney Bechet?s ?Blues my naughty sweetie gives to me?.

It was great seeing all our friends and social dancing until we were too tired to move! We had a lot of fun getting the east coast experience along with meeting Frankie Manning! ( see photo here ) We will be doing a demo of our competition number this weekend at Sving du Nord if you want to come on out and watch. Thanks again to Ben and Sheri for helping us make a memorable weekend!
